In Tribute to John Robert Cruz
32 years old.   Residence: Jersey City, N.J.
Died in World Trade Center

When I look back on my middle school years and high school years, John Cruz is a face that always comes to mind. Not only were we great friends, but we went to our Senior prom together and had such a great time. He was so worried about picking out the perfect tie for his suit so it would complement what I was wearing. He always had a smile on his face no matter what. I remember him being very good at math and he would help me with my homework. I remember when he worked at AT&T and he gave me his picture work ID card. I still have it along with tons of pictures from our high school years. I could go on and on about what a special person he was, but anyone who knew him, knows that. John Cruz, you will always be remembered and I am a better person for knowing you.
